When P - waves (primary waves) reach the mantle - core boundary, due to the change in material properties (the core has different physical characteristics than the mantle), P - waves refract. Refraction occurs when a wave passes from one medium to another and changes its direction. P - waves do not just reflect into the core (reflection would imply bouncing back in a more specular way without the wave entering the core in a refracted sense). Diffraction is more about bending around obstacles rather than the behavior at a major boundary like the mantle - core boundary.
